Timing is everything!
In 2007, Manuplast carried out a complete energy audit, including production facilities, air compressors and the water-cooling system, which highlighted where consumption could be optimised in three key areas: the way production equipment is heated, leaks in the compressed air network, and machine upgrades.
Much better diagnosis...
In 2011, the Saint-Thomas de Villeneuve Hospital in Brittany was given a troubling diagnosis. It was producing way too much waste. An expert carried out three site inspections to understand why and how waste was being produced. Two hotspots were identified where waste-reduction steps could yield quick results: the kitchen and the laundry.

Out with the old and in with the new
On-site and nearby renewable energy plants can be integrated into the daily production processes of food and beverage manufacturers. Renewable heat systems are applicable to new and existing food and beverage production sites that need heat. In the case of new plants, the integration of renewables can be part of the overall energy plan.

Using energy efficiently helps organisations save money as well as helping to conserve resources and tackle climate change. ISO 50001, an energy management standard, includes methodology enabling organisations to establish systems and processes to improve their energy performance. Experts can guide companies to successful certification under this scheme.
